Default Motor Setup For Great Planes Siren Hot Liner

Anyone recommend a cheap hobby king motor for a Siren? Brushless or Inrunner? Geared or direct Drive?

Default RE: Motor Setup For Great Planes Siren Hot Liner

Turnigy 2450 1300 kv inrunner direct drive , a little over 700 watts , Turnigy plush 60 amp speed control , 30 - 40 c 4 cell lipo ,11x6 Graupner folding prop with turbo type spinner all from Hobbyking.

Other useless information just in case. Pulled from some of the other sites the guys are using.

A little hotter setup,
mega 22/30/3, Jeti 40, two 2100 thunderpower lipos, 9/7 folding cam

Axi 2826/10 , 14x9.5 prop and throw in a TP2100 or two

AXI 2820/10 with Hyperion 50ESC and two 11.1V Tanic 2200mah packs in parallel.
